AMMATOLI MEDITERRANEAN BITES
Ammatoli (285 E 3rd St) transforms lunchtime into a Mediterranean celebration of flavor and artistry. Its upscale Levantine menu features beautifully plated dishes like lamb shank over saffron rice, roasted cauliflower with tahini, and bright, citrusy tabbouleh. House-made pita and creamy hummus anchor every meal with authentic warmth. The elegant, sunlit dining room and aromatic spices create an experience that’s both modern and rooted in tradition and make Ammatoli an unforgettable destination for a refined, flavor-forward lunch.
LOCAL CURRENT AT MARRIOTT LONG BEACH DOWNTOWN
If you’re looking for a comfortable yet elegant setting for a business lunch, try the Executive Express Lunch at Marriott Long Beach Downtown. Available on weekdays between 11 AM and 2 PM, this midday service features a rotating menu of fresh salads and refined entrees in the hotel’s restaurant Local Current. It offers both efficiency (the meal is served within 45 minutes, or your lunch is complimentary) and affordability ($29 per person), while providing a refined experience perfect for hosting a client, a working lunch with colleagues, or meeting with executives.

PARKERS' LIGHTHOUSE
With its panoramic harbor views and breezy elegance, Parkers' Lighthouse (435 Shoreline Village Dr) offers an upscale experience steeped in coastal charm. Signature dishes include the lobster club sandwich, blackened fish tacos, fresh poke bowl and its “famous” garlic cheesebread burger. There are also salads, sushi and plenty of great small plates complemented by a robust wine list.
